What is what is an SR22 ?

SR22 insurance, typically described as SR-22, is a vehicle liability insurance record required by many state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) offices for certain car drivers. This insurance serves as proof that a car driver has the minimum required liability insurance coverage from the state. The significance of it is that it allows the vehicle driver to maintain or restore driving privileges after particular traffic-related offenses. It is essential to understand that it is not a kind of auto insurance, yet a verification that the insurance company vouches for the driver, assuring to cover any kind of future claims.

The demand for an SR-22 type symbolizes that the person has had a lapse in insurance coverage or has actually been involved in an accident without enough insurance to cover problems. The insurance company releases the SR-22 forms to the state DMV to verify the motorist's financial responsibility, indicating they are currently suitably insured. The SR-22 is a time-bound requirement, which implies it is not an irreversible mark on a vehicle driver's document. This process ensures that the vehicle driver brings a minimum of the minimal liability insurance the states mandate. Hence, SR-22 Insurance plays an essential role in building count on in between the insurer and the guaranteed.

Exactly how does SR-22 insurance work?

SR-22 insurance enters play mostly for those who have devoted serious traffic offenses. These offenses may include driving under the influence, reckless driving, or being linked in an at-fault accident without having an energetic insurance policy. The process focuses on assuring that high-risk vehicle drivers meet the minimum requirement of state-mandated liability coverage for a specific period, commonly three years. An SR-22 requirement mandates these motorists to continually maintain their auto insurance policy throughout this term, acting as a form of guarantee to the state authorities that they bring the suitable cars and truck insurance.

Within this process, the duty of auto insurance provider is vital. After one has actually committed a traffic crime and had their driving privileges put on hold, the person would generally reach out to an insurance agent to regain their lawful status on the road. The agent after that files an SR-22 form on behalf of the customer, suggesting to the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) the proof of the person's insurance. Subsequently, the SR-22 insurance prices exceed the ordinary auto insurance rates due to the added threat involved by these drivers. Also after the driver's privileges are restored, the SR-22 requirement remains in position, often causing greater premiums and preserving an imperishable dependency connection in between the vehicle drivers, their insurer, and the state.

How much does SR-22 insurance cost?

The price of SR-22 insurance can differ extensively based on various elements such as a person's driving record, the factor for the SR-22 requirement, and the state where the car driver lives. The prompt economic influence can be found in the kind of a filing fee, which usually varies from $15 to $25. However, the a lot more significant cost originates from the anticipated increase in auto insurance rate. The affirmation of a policy gap bring about a need for SR-22 draws the representation of the motorist as high risk in the eyes of auto insurance suppliers. A risky label could connect substantially to the walk in month-to-month prices.

Additional making complex the cost calculation is the sort of insurance coverage really needed. While a non-owner car insurance policy may cost less than a proprietor's policy, the specific demand for a boosted quantity of coverage can rise premiums. Many states mandate a minimal quantity of liability insurance coverage, consisting of both bodily injury and property damage liability, of which a reasonable quantity ought to be shown in the insurance policy bundled with the SR-22 type. To add fuel to the fire, in some states like Florida and Virginia, FR-44 insurance, which calls for also greater liability insurance coverage, could be a required. Essentially, while the real cost of filing an SR-22 form is reasonably reduced, the indirect costs arising from its impact on auto insurance rates and liability insurance requirements can create a hole in your pocket.

What's the distinction between SR-22 and FR-44?

SR-22 and FR-44 are both types of insurance certifications used by states to confirm a car driver's financial responsibility and ensure they meet the respective state's minimum auto insurance requirements. The considerable distinction in between these certificates mostly hinges on the purpose they offer and the liability limits. With an SR-22, typically needed for people with DUIs or severe driving offenses, the liability requirements resemble those of a typical auto insurance policy. This qualification can be obtained by adding it to a current policy or by securing a non-owner policy if the person does not own an auto.

FR-44, on the other hand, specifies to 2 states-- Virginia and Florida, and includes greater liability limits, particularly for bodily injury liability. It's commonly mandated for people needing a hardship license after a substantial driving offense, such as a DUI where injury or substantial residential or commercial property damage took place. Additionally, FR-44 filing period is usually longer and the average fee greater than that of SR-22, as a result of the boosted protection it needs. The privileges of keeping a valid license with an FR-44 filing come with the strict condition of keeping a clean record and preserving comprehensive coverage throughout the necessary duration. This guarantees the state of the individual's dedication to safer, a lot more liable driving in the future.

What occurs if an SR-22 insurance policy is terminated?

The cancellation of an SR-22 insurance policy can usually result in significant effects. When a policyholder's SR-22 insurance is canceled - whether as a result of non-payment, plan gap, or any other reason - insurance carriers have a task to notify the proper state authorities concerning this modification. This is achieved by submitting an SR-26 type, which properly represents the end of the policyholder's SR-22 insurance protection.

As soon as the proper state authorities have actually been notified of the cancellation of SR-22 insurance, the impacted motorist's license can potentially be suspended once more. This is due to the authorities' demand to ensure that the car drivers are continually guaranteed while they are having the SR-22 requirement. For this reason, the driver could need to seek non-owner SR-22 insurance if the auto was not in their ownership at the time of the termination. This reinstatement of the car driver's SR-22 requirement can cause even more migraines down the line, along with prospective rises in insurance premiums. Proactivity in keeping an SR-22 insurance policy is highly recommended to prevent such circumstances.
